ZKX's LAB

C语言程序设计 功能:猜数字游戏.系统产生一个0-100之间的随机整数, c 项目参考 猜数字游戏

2021-03-05知识12

C语言程序设计 功能:猜数字游戏.系统产生一个0-100之间的随机整数, count+;(guess=number)|(guess=-1)

猜数游戏c语言 #includeinclude<;stdlib.h>;/随机数生成函数srand()与rand()所需的头文件include<;time.h>;/time()所需的头文件int main(){int sysdata;系统生成的数据int n;所猜的数据int sum=0;记录猜的次数srand((unsigned)time(NULL));随机数发生器初始化函数,以时间为种子sysdata=rand()%100+1;随机生成1到100的随机数printf(\"退出程序请按:ctrl+c。\\n\");while(1){printf(\"请输入你猜的数据(1-100):\");if(scanf(\"%d\",&n)。1)/用于判断用户是否结束游戏{break;跳出while循环,结束游戏}sum+;每输入一次数据,猜的次数加1if(sum=10)/当猜的次数大于10次的时候重新生成新的随机数{if(n=sysdata)/最后一次猜数正确,输出结果,结束游戏{printf(\"猜数正确,总共猜了%d次。\\n\",sum);break;跳出while循环,结束游戏}else/最后一次猜数不正确则重新开始游戏{printf(\"猜数次数超过%d次,重新开始游戏。\\n\",sum);sysdata=rand()%100+1;随机生成1到100的随机数sum=0;}}else{if(n=sysdata){printf(\"猜数正确,总共猜了%d次。\\n\",sum);猜数正确,结束游戏break;跳出while循环,结束游戏}else if(n>;sysdata){printf(\"你猜的数据太大。\\n\");}else{printf(\"你猜的。

语C群猜数字的惩罚有哪些后缀。。 1微微扭头娇羞舔了舔红唇轻轻掀开裙子向众人抛了个媚眼害羞说道2【扭了扭腰肢,翘起兰花指,害羞的说】3[趴在床上撅起屁股.伸手把后面的臀瓣往两边掰.露出隐秘的穴口.]进…来](:зゝ∠)_别被和谐

C语言编程:编写一个猜数的游戏,系统自动产生一个随机数,你来猜,程序给出提示,直到猜对为止。 import java.util.*;class Assignment8{public static void main(String[]args){Scanner sc=new Scanner(System.in);int x=(int)(Math.random()*100);生成一个0~100的随机数int y=-1;System.out.println(\"已生成0~100的随机整数,请输入您所猜的数:\");while(x。y){y=sc.nextInt();if(y>;x){System.out.println(\"输入的数过大\");}else if(y){System.out.println(\"输入的数过小\");}}System.out.println(\"正确!该随机数是\"+x);sc.close();}}扩展资料:while循环的格式:while(表达式){语句;}while循环的执行顺序:当表达式为真,则执行下面的语句,语句执行完之后再判断表达式是否为真,如果为真,再次执行下面的语句,然后再判断表达式是否为真…就这样一直循环下去,直到表达式为假,跳出循环。例:int a=NULL;while(a){a+;自加if(a>;5)/不等while退出循环,直接判断循环{break;跳出循环}}结果:结束后a的值为6。

1、制作一个猜数字的游戏; 送你一个数字游戏:1.写出3位数的数字.(1-9之间.不可重复)2.分成2队.3.每次说3个数字.(要猜对方的数字.先答对者胜利)4.如答案是513.a说:123.则对了最后一个.叫\"1A\"如a说:167则对了第2个.叫\"1B\"以此类推.(1A=一个数字对.位置也对.1B=一个数字对.位置不对)例如:A的答案:153B的答案:791A说:123B回:2A.以此类推。

C语言程序设计 功能:猜数字游戏.系统产生一个0-100之间的随机整数, c 项目参考 猜数字游戏

用JAVA语言编写一个“猜数字游戏”的程序 int num=(int)(Math.random()*100)+1;Scanner sc=new Scanner(System.in);int guessNum=-1;while(guessNum。num){System.out.println(\"请输入1-100之间整数\");guessNum=sc.nextInt();if(guessNum=num){System.out.println(\"中啦\");} elseif(guessNum){System.out.println(\"小啦\");} else {System.out.println(\"大了\");}}扩展资料:e69da5e887aa62616964757a686964616f31333366306537编写思路1、成1-100之间随机数(int)(Math.random()*100)+1;提示用户输入数字,Scanner sc=new Scanner(System.in);int guessNum=sc.nextInt();需要将随机数和用户输入的数字进行比较。猜一次:Scanner sc=new Scanner(System.in);int num=(int)(Math.random()*100)+1;System.out.println(\"请输入0-100之间整数\");int guessNum=sc.nextInt();if(guessNum=num){System.out.println(\"中啦\");} elseif(guessNum){System.out.println(\"小啦\");} else {System.out.println(\"大了\");}二、使用while循环publicstaticvoid main(String[]args){int num=(int)(Math.random()*100)+1;Scanner sc=new Scanner(System.in);while(true){System.out.println(\"请输入1-100之间整数\");。

#c 项目参考 猜数字游戏

qrcode
访问手机版